Det finns en mängd smarta kortkommandon som man har nytta av. Jag tänkte börja med det första och ni får fortsätta med fler. När vi har ett gäng kan vi skriva sammanställa detta i ett trevligt dokument. Hittade denna: Bra idé, men glöm inte att det dels finns olika fördefinierade "keyboard mapping schemes" i .Net (t ex Visual Basic 6-schema och Visual Studio-schema) som har olika tangenter för samma funktion och att man kan göra egna scheman. Det är mycket enkelt att lägga upp egna scheman och kombinationer i menyn Tools/Options under Environment/Keyboard. Inte så dumt att samla ihop det på en sida. Kanske man skulle kunna fixa en sida för kortkommandon även för andra vanliga program och även en samling av kortkommandon för windows hade inte varit dumt. Här har vi mina favvisar alt - shift - enter <info> Här finns en hel del matnyttigt:Smarta kontkommandon i Visual Studio .Net
<info>
F7 = Om du står i html-läge och vill komma till Code-Behind.
Shift F7 = Om du står i codebehind och vill till html-läget.
</info>Sv: Smarta kontkommandon i Visual Studio .Net
http://safari.oreilly.com/?XmlId=0-596-00360-9/mastvsnet-APP-C
Där verkar det finnas det mesta =)
PS
Sidan var lite segladdad (för mig)
DSSv: Smarta kontkommandon i Visual Studio .Net
Om du dessutom känner till en tangentbordskombination men inte vet vad funktionen heter (t ex om du vill konfigurera om den till en annan tangent) så kan du ställa markören i fältet "Press shortcut key(s)" och trycka på tangenbordskombinationen och så visas vad funktionen heter i fältet "Shortcut currently used by". Detta har hjälpt mig när någon som kör med ett annat schema än jag tipsar om en bra kombination. Man kan då växla schema temporärt och kolla vad funktionen heter, växla tillbaka till ditt schema och sedan binda tangentet, eller kolla om den redan är bunden i ditt schema.
Nu till mina favoriter (VB-schema), först några vanliga som säkert de flesta känner till och använder :
<info>
F4 = Visa propertiesdialogen
Ctrl + R = Visa solution explorern
Shift + F2 = Definition (hoppa till definitionen (deklarationen) av en variabel eller funktion)
Ctrl + Shift + F2 = Hoppa tillbaka till föregående position (fungerar ungefär som Back i en webbrowser).
Ctrl + Shift + F9 = Rensa alla breakpoints
Ctrl + Alt + E = Exceptiondialogen där man ställer in om Visual Studio ska "breaka" på exception eller inte. (Ungefär det som fanns om man högerklickade i koden i VB6 och valde Toggle/Break on all errors o s v).
</info>
När jag kör i väldigt stora projekt så brukar jag starta med :
<info>
Ctrl + F5 = Starta utan debugging
</info>
eftersom programmet då startar lite snabbare och sedan koppla på debuggingen om den behövs i efterhand :
<info>
Ctrl + Alt + P = Öppna "debug process"-dialogen
</info>Sv: Smarta kontkommandon i Visual Studio .Net
Sv: Smarta kortkommandon i Visual Studio .Net
<info>
ctrl+c :-)
ctrl+v :-) :-)
shift F9 : Utvärdera uttryck
ctrl + k + d : formatera dokument
ctrl + k + c : Kommentera block
ctrl + k + u : Ta bort kommentar på block
</info>Sv: Smarta kortkommandon i Visual Studio .Net
Visa nuvarande dokument i helskärm, otroligt smidigt för oss som arbetar på kompakta laptops med den begränsade upplösningen 1024*768.
/masabaSv: Smarta kortkommandon i Visual Studio .Net
ctrl + space kompletera ord
</info>
Svår att förklara, men man skriver bara början på ett funktionsnamn eller annan variabel och trycker sedan crtl + space och hela namnet skrivs ut. Används ständigt...Sv: Smarta kortkommandon i Visual Studio .Net
http://www.codeproject.com/useritems/VSnetIDETipsAndTricks.asp
Mvh